Athens Markets Background Overview
Athens Markets calls itself a Forex trading platform open for trading on more than 150 instruments in the global market. The company wants to attract clients with promises of features: execution speed, spreads, and premium customer service 24/7. The company’s official website states that Athens Markets Ltd is registered in St. Lucia with a business address of Fortgate Offshore Investment & Legal Services Ltd, Ground Floor, The Sotheby Building, Rodney Bay, Gros-Islet, Saint Lucia. In addition, the company provides the address in the British Virgin Islands as Trident Chambers, P.O. Box 146, Road Town, Tortola.

Possible Reasons for Considering Athens Markets As a Scam
There are several reasons why Athens Markets raise some eyebrows:
- Unregulated Operations: When operations are unregulated, there is no supervising financial authority to see that the broker or dealer respects the industry standards; therefore, exposing the traders to even greater risks.
- Inconsistent information: The broker’s attempt to provide multiple addresses and not clearly divulge important corporate information to its associates may portray efforts to disguise the actual activities.
- Negative Expert Reviews: Expert platforms and reviewers with good reputations have flagged Athens Markets as unregulated and risky, and they suggested that traders should stay away from it.
- High-risk alerts: The broker’s risk disclosure assures traders that they can lose a substantial sum of money, and together with the unregulated status, this points towards red flags concerning its commitment toward client protection.

Tips for Protecting Yourself
It is important to do comprehensive research before investing in a new platform. The assurance that the platform is licensed should be enough to give one peace of mind, but caution will always be there when investing.
If the returns that a platform offers seem bogus, then there is usually every reason to doubt their legitimacy. Platforms promising very high returns with little or no risk are an indication that more investigation is in order.
